The instant-fail list
Most businesses fail for the same six reasons.
We check these first, so within minutes you know if you'd pass - and what to fix if not.
Check for instant fails2-step login not switched on
Every account that logs in should need a code from a phone or app, not just a password.
Updates left more than 2 weeks
Windows, macOS, browsers and apps must be kept up to date within 2 weeks of an important fix.
Old, unsupported software
Using Windows 10 after October 2025, or any software that no longer gets updates, means an instant fail.
Shared admin logins
Every admin needs their own login - no sharing one "admin" account between people.
Laptops or phones without encryption
Any work laptop or phone must be encrypted, so a thief can't read what's on it.
Default router password still set
The password on your router or firewall must be changed from the one it came with.
